Skip to content

Commit 7561400

Browse files
committed
reinstate parallel building of OpenBLAS (was accidentally disabled in easybuilders#1952)
1 parent d3a219b commit 7561400

File tree

1 file changed

+5
-1
lines changed

1 file changed

+5
-1
lines changed

easybuild/easyblocks/o/openblas.py

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-55,7 +55,11 @@ def build_step(self):
5555
del os.environ[cflags]
5656
self.log.info("Environment variable %s unset and passed through command line" % cflags)
5757

58-
cmd = "%s make %s %s" % (self.cfg['prebuildopts'], ' '.join(build_parts), self.cfg['buildopts'])
58+
paracmd = ''
59+
if self.cfg['parallel']:
60+
paracmd = "-j %s" % self.cfg['parallel']
61+
62+
cmd = ' '.join([self.cfg['prebuildopts'], 'make', paracmd, ' '.join(build_parts), self.cfg['buildopts']])
5963
run_cmd(cmd, log_all=True, simple=True)
6064

6165
def test_step(self):

0 commit comments

Comments
 (0)